投稿者: masa 日時: 2008年 7月 15日(火)
こんばんわ。
データの形式についての質問ですからこのBBSにそぐわないのであればお許しください。
私はヨットレースをしています。
HOLUX製のM-241を使っていますので純正のツールでログを取り出し、NMEA2KMZでGPXに変換してカシミールに表示させて航跡を確認しています。
そして海上で撮った写真はデジカメプラグインでGPS情報を書き込んでいます。
また、GPSデータからレースの進行を見るソフト「どこでもヨットレース」で表示させたいので、カシミールでTRKファイルに変換しています。
http://www.meizan.jp/e-yacht/index-j.html
この「どこでもヨットレース」でカシミールから出力されたTRKファイルで日付が2008/7/5のものを表示すると2005/7/8となってしまいます。
TRKファイルの中をエディタで見ると「どこでもヨットレース」では
H LATITUDE LONGITUDE DATE TIME ALT
T N34.6708120 E135.3432510 2008/07/06 04:05:00 5
の記述を前提としているようですが、カシミールの出力ファイルは
H LATITUDE LONGITUDE DATE TIME ALT
T N35.1237631 E135.9337736 09-OCT-05 08:18:00 82
のように英語圏表記になっています。
「どこでもヨットレース」の開発元にたずねたところ、日本語表記(yyyy/mm/dd)をサポートしているとの事ですので「どこでもヨットレース」に入力する前に置換して対応しています。
カシミールでTRKファイルを出力するとき、このyyyy/mm/ddに変更するオプションなどありましたらご教示いただけないでしょうか。
または、「どこでもヨットレース」のTRKファイルの取り扱いが間違っているのでしょうか。手元にGarmin機がないので良く分からないでいます。
よろしくお願いいたします。